Hyderabad police warn Raja Singh over disregarding security arrangements

Hyderabad Police have issued a formal warning to BJP MLA Thakur Raja Singh for repeatedly neglecting government-assigned bulletproof security while visiting high-risk areas. Authorities cited rising threats and communal sensitivities, urging the MLA to follow safety protocols strictly.

Hyderabad: The Hyderabad Police have yet again issued a formal notice to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) MLA Thakur Raja Singh, warning him against disregarding government-assigned security arrangements including a bullet proof car and gunmen, especially while visiting highly sensitive areas.

The notice was issued by Mangalhat Police to Raja Singh who currently serves as an MLA from Goshamahal Assembly constituency, emphasizing that it was the responsibility of the MLA to cooperate in order to maintain law and order.

“Once again, you are requested to protect yourself by using a bulletproof vehicle and inevitably utilize the (1+4) security personnel allotted by the Government,” the notice stated.

The police further stated in the notice that it was found that Raja Singh, had been moving without his designated bulletproof vehicle or security personnel (1+4), despite being a target of frequent threatening calls from unidentified persons during the recent times.

“It is to once again alert that you have been receiving frequent threatening calls and it is noticed that you are often leaving the residence and office without any security personnel and moving highly communal sensitive areas, which shows negligence towards your life and safety,” the notice read.

According to the police, Raja Singh had recently visited areas including Talabkatta, Bhavani Nagar, Engine Bowli, Baba Nagar, Bahadurpura, Santosh Nagar, Yakutpura, Golkonda, and Jirra without take proper security measures provided by the government. These localities have been identified as “highly communal-sensitive” by security agencies, they added.
